Fantasy Football Weekly on the KFAN network out of the Twin Cities. These guys (Paul Charchian and John "the commissioner" Habermeyer) have been doing a fantasy football program for about 20 years. They know there stuff and fantasy football content is their priority. Two hour show every Saturday morning from early August to the end of the year. Great stuff.

I found a podcast I think people might enjoy. I was pretty impressed with it. It's called Fantasy Freakin Football (you can find it on iTunes). Never heard of it before. Good content & some decent humor. It's a guy & a girl. I guess the girl is an accomplished player in the high stakes circle (Jules MacLean). Another interesting thing is she's the special asisstant to Quentin Tarantino. The guy in the show (Garret Mathany) pretty much takes the lead (or he did in the one episode I listened to) & seems to know his stuff. Here's a clip about the girl:

. I listen to many of the podcasts previously listed & FFF is another one that looks promising. I'm curious to see what they do the rest of the season.
